MISSION STATEMENT

The Solano Community Foundation is dedicated to strengthening our community both now and for future generations.  We are a grantmaker, awarding grants that make a real difference. The Foundation is a vehicle for the philanthropy of individuals, corporations, and organizations that have concern for Solano County, and desire to make a lasting contribution.  We provide leadership in the communities we serve, and act as an effective, independent arena for addressing difficult issues and/or advocating for needed programs, services or policies. 

The mission of Solano Community Foundation is to:
  • Encourage private giving for public good,
  • Build and maintain permanent endowments to respond to changing community needs,
  • Provide flexible tax-exempt vehicles for donors with varied charitable interests and abilities to give,
  • Serve as a catalyst and resource to effectively respond to community problems, and
  • Strengthen the nonprofit sector through capacity-building trainings, workshops, and research tools for donor identification.


Solano Community Foundation is a public charity, and affords donors the maximum tax benefits of charitable giving.  With your support, we continuously strive to:

  • Provide financial resources to support local projects
  • Help donors shape and realize their philanthropic dreams for permanent good.
  • Make charitable giving simple, efficient, and effective for both donors and fund recipients.
  • Create a deep and lasting positive impact on the quality of life in Solano County.
